There is 1 new case in the Atlantic Bubble today, it's in Newfoundland. The case is a male in the Central Health region between 40-49 years old. It is travel-related and the man is a resident of the province. He was returning to the province from Alberta. This means there are 8 active cases in PEI, 1 in NS, 2 in NB and 2 in NFLD, none known to be related to the Atlantic Bubble itself. In NS, 53/65 (82%) NS deaths are from Northwood and 57/65 (88%) are from long term care in general (11 different facilities have reported cases, none have an active case). Yesterday, 935 tests were completed with 0 new cases reported.
